Output 68ee211d9e03205f0a763f1362d72b9f788e6d459b850dc35fbebfcb769e195a:46

value
29183756
script pubkey
OP_0 OP_PUSHBYTES_20 f691bb02f43e0a4a1f0a3478e25cc8d3ff907688
address
ltc1q76gmkqh58c9y58c2x3uwyhxg60leqa5ga8wpkw
transaction
68ee211d9e03205f0a763f1362d72b9f788e6d459b850dc35fbebfcb769e195a
spent
true